What Is Double Glazing?
Double glazing describes windows that are made with two panes of glass, separated by a gas-filled space (typically Argon) to improve insulation. This design helps to keep heat in during winter season and preserves a cool interior throughout summertime. The outcome is decreased energy usage, causing lower heating & cooling costs.

Is double glazing worth the financial investment?
Yes, double glazing is normally a beneficial investment due to its long-lasting energy cost savings and included comfort to your home.
2. Just how much does double glazing cost?
The cost can vary depending upon the type, size, and installation technique. Typically, prices can vary from ₤ 300 to ₤ 700 per Window Specialist, including installation.
3. The length of time does double glazing last?
Quality Double Glazing Installer glazing can last anywhere from 20 to 35 years, depending on maintenance and environmental elements.
4. Can I change single glazing with double glazing?
Yes, double glazing can be installed in location of single glazing, although it may require some adjustments to the Window Specialist frame.
5. What's the distinction between double glazing and triple glazing?
Triple glazing features three panes of glass, providing even much better insulation however at a higher cost. It's typically advised for extreme climates.
